Research has found that contagion-minimizing behavioral tendencies are amplified in pathogen-prevalent regions. We investigated whether reactions to the "swine flu" outbreak of 2009 were stronger among East Asians than Westerners, populations residing in regions that now enjoy comparable advances in healthcare but that are characterized by relatively high and low historical pathogen prevalence, respectively. In a survey, East Asians reported greater concerns about infection, especially from foreigners. Analyses of international air travel data around the time of the outbreak provided corroborating evidence: Immediately following the outbreak, airports in the Asia-Pacific region lost more international traffic relative to their Western counterparts, and East Asian airlines reported greater declines in international traffic compared to Western airlines. These differences are unlikely to reflect objective threat posed by swine flu (whose casualties were concentrated in the Americas); rather, they appear to reflect culturally adapted behavioral patterns forged and sustained by regionally variable levels of pathogen prevalence.  相似文献

Long-term memory of social news events was investigated by means of a questionnaire methodology with a large sample of participants. In Experiment 1, a total of 501 university students were asked to give proper names (i.e., persons and places) that related to a certain news event, and to estimate the date of the event. The accuracy of proper names (especially person names) was superior to that of estimated date (i.e., year). In addition, telescoping effects were found in the events that occurred more than 3 years ago, but time expansion effects emerged in the events that occurred less than 2 years ago. In Experiment 2, in which 182 students participated, the accuracy of proper names and the date estimates tended to be high on the events that participants judged to be given frequent exposure by the mass media. Based on these results, we discuss long-term memory and temporal schemata regarding social news events.  相似文献

Social class demarcates sociocultural environments differing in the relative abundance and scarcity of resources, which in turn differentially afford independent and interdependent psychological processes. The relationships between social class and psychological processes are well documented in Western populations but less so elsewhere. Examining such a relationship is particularly important in China, with its unique historical and sociocultural issues surrounding social class. This research examined the relationship between social class and independence–interdependence among Chinese adolescents (N = 1184). Findings were consistent across a diverse array of psychological processes implicated by independence–interdependence: Participants with well‐educated parents experienced more socially disengaging emotions and a higher level of self‐esteem, and were more inclined toward dispositional attribution and focused attention, compared to participants with less well‐educated parents. These findings highlight the cross‐cultural commonality in the relationship between social class and independence–interdependence.  相似文献

The visual system has been suggested to integrate different views of an object in motion. We investigated differences in the way moving and static objects are represented by testing for priming effects to previously seen ("known") and novel object views. We showed priming effects for moving objects across image changes (e.g., mirror reversals, changes in size, and changes in polarity) but not over temporal delays. The opposite pattern of results was observed for objects presented statically; that is, static objects were primed over temporal delays but not across image changes. These results suggest that representations for moving objects are: (1) updated continuously across image changes, whereas static object representations generalize only across similar images, and (2) more short-lived than static object representations. These results suggest two distinct representational mechanisms: a static object mechanism rather spatially refined and permanent, possibly suited for visual recognition, and a motion-based object mechanism more temporary and less spatially refined, possibly suited for visual guidance of motor actions.  相似文献

The priming of popout (PoP) (Maljkovic & Nakayama, 1994, 1996) increases the speed of attentional deployment to subsequent targets having the same feature characteristic and relative position, it lasts for approximately 5-8 trials, and is cumulative. Here we establish PoP as an example of short-term implicit memory by showing that it is qualitatively different from explicit memory. Using a post-cued recall procedure embedded in the stream of search task trials, we show that explicit memory is not selective as is PoP and is of much shorter duration. As such we argue that explicit memory is unlikely to account for the properties of PoP. In examining the decay of PoP, we find that: PoP is not evident after a 90sec delay, it does not show passive decay over much shorter intervals (1-3sec), and it gets decremented by attentional deployments to visually dissimilar stimuli, the size of the decrement being related to task difficulty. The results, taken together, suggest that PoP reflects a functionally beneficial memory system, specialized for the rapid and automatic selection of items for focal attention and saccadic eye movements.  相似文献

Nearly all studies on perception and cognition have used discrete responses to infer internal cognitive processes. In the current study, we demonstrate that visually-guided manual reaching can provide new opportunities to access internal processes over time. In each trial, participants were required to compare a single digit Arabic number presented on the center square with the standard, 5. Participants were asked to reach and touch one of three squares on the screen with their index finger while their hand movement trajectories were recorded: the left square for 1-4, the center for 5, and the right for 6-9. Direct evidence for an analogue representation of numbers was found in early as well as in later portions of hand trajectories, showing systematic shifts in position for small differences in numerical magnitude.  相似文献

Visual motion perception is normally mediated by neural processing in the posterior cortex. Focal damage to the middle temporal area (MT), a posterior extrastriate region, induces motion perception impairment. It is unclear, however, how more broadly distributed cortical dysfunction affects this visual behavior and its neural substrates. Schizophrenia manifests itself in a variety of behavioral and perceptual abnormalities that have proved difficult to understand through a dysfunction of any single brain system. One of these perceptual abnormalities involves impaired motion perception. Motion processing provides an opportunity to clarify the roles of multiple cortical networks in both healthy and schizophrenic brains. Using fMRI, we measured cortical activation while participants performed two visual motion tasks (direction discrimination and speed discrimination) and one nonmotion task (contrast discrimination). Normal controls showed robust cortical activation (BOLD signal changes) in MT during the direction and speed discrimination tasks, documenting primary processing of sensory input in this posterior region. In patients with schizophrenia, cortical activation was significantly reduced in MT and significantly increased in the inferior convexity of the prefrontal cortex, an area that is normally involved in higher level cognitive processing. This shift in cortical responses from posterior to prefrontal regions suggests that motion perception in schizophrenia is associated with both deficient sensory processing and compensatory cognitive processing. Furthermore, this result provides evidence that in the context of broadly distributed cortical dysfunction, the usual functional specificity of the cortex becomes modified, even across the domains of sensory and cognitive processing.  相似文献

Evidence indicates that older adults experience high levels of emotional well‐being. However, little is known empirically about the underlying mechanism of this state. The purpose of the present study was to investigate whether emotion regulation mediates the link between age and affect in adulthood. The sample consisted of 516 Japanese participants aged 30 (±1), 50 (±1), and 70 (±1) years, who were registered with an Internet survey company. Cognitive reappraisal and expressive suppression were measured as emotion regulation strategies. Positive and negative affect were assessed. Older participants reported lower negative affect than younger participants, while positive affect was not correlated with age. Cognitive reappraisal partially mediated the relationship between age and affect, whereas expressive suppression did not. The results suggested that age‐related increase in cognitive reappraisal could contribute to improvements in affect, but that another adaptive form of emotion regulation may mediate the relationship between age and affect. Our study thus indicates that developments in emotion regulation could explain the mechanism of stable everyday affect throughout adulthood, and that researchers should further explore another form of adaptive emotion regulation.  相似文献

To investigate the cognitive processes underlying creative inspiration, we tested the extent to which viewing or copying prior examples impacted creative output in art. In Experiment 1, undergraduates made drawings under three conditions: (a) copying an artist's drawing, then producing an original drawing; (b) producing an original drawing without having seen another's work; and (c) copying another artist's work, then reproducing that artist's style independently. We discovered that through copying unfamiliar abstract drawings, participants were able to produce creative drawings qualitatively different from the model drawings. Process analyses suggested that participants' cognitive constraints became relaxed, and new perspectives were formed from copying another's artwork. Experiment 2 showed that exposure to styles of artwork considered unfamiliar facilitated creativity in drawing, while styles considered familiar did not do so. Experiment 3 showed that both copying and thoroughly viewing artwork executed using an unfamiliar style facilitated creativity in drawing, whereas merely thinking about alternative styles of artistic representation did not do so. These experiments revealed that deep encounters with unfamiliar artworks—whether through copying or prolonged observation—change people's cognitive representations of the act of drawing to produce novel artwork.  相似文献

Causal capture: contextual effects on the perception of collision events   总被引:1,自引:0,他引:1  
In addition to perceiving the colors, shapes, and motions of objects, observers can perceive higher–level properties of visual events. One such property is causation, as when an observer sees one object cause another object to move by colliding with it. We report a striking new type of contextual effect on the perception of such collision events. Consider an object (A) that moves toward a stationary object (B) until they are adjacent, at which point A stops and B starts moving along the same path. Such "launches" are perceived in terms beyond these kinematics: As noted in Michotte's classic studies, observers perceive A as being the cause of B's motion. When A and B fully overlap before B's motion, however, observers often see this test event as a completely noncausal "pass": One object remains stationary while another passes over it. When a distinct launch event occurs nearby, however, the test event is "captured": It too is now irresistibly seen as causal. For this causal capture to occur, the context event need be present for only 50 ms surrounding the "impact," but capture is destroyed by only 200 ms of temporal asynchrony between the two events. We report a study of such cases, and others, that help define the rules that the visual system uses to construct percepts of seemingly high–level properties like causation.  相似文献
